About the Course

The Internet + Field Course is ideal for those under 17 years of age and adults wanting a more hands-on field and live-fire experience during the basic course. We recommend younger students be accompanied by an adult during the field course. The certification process consists of two parts:

  • Online Course: Complete the FREE TPWD on NRA online course option.
  • Field Course: Attend a course with a TPWD certified instructor. The fee for the Field Course is $15.00. Some instructors may charge additional fees associated with a shooting range or other facility.

ONLINE COURSE: Free Online courses include TPWD and NRA. For TPWD, please print out the results of the FINAL QUIZ. For NRA, please print off the Field Course Voucher. Both allow you entry to an approved Field Course. Be sure to register for a known field course near you prior to taking the online course. Note: If you search a browser for an online course, you may get information about PAY-FOR courses which apply only to those 17 years of age or older.

FIELD COURSE: A Field Course is typically completed in about 4 hours (min.) a discussion of ethics, a skills course and live-fire exercises. You must pre-register for this course, preferably before you complete the free online course.

ARRIVAL: When you arrive at the Field Course:

  • Pay the $15 fee to the instructor. Some instructors may charge additional fees for a shooting range or other facility.
  • Demonstrate good knowledge, skills and attitude.
  • Take the written exam and score at least 75% to pass.

The Hunter Education Field Course includes: a presentation of ethical and responsible hunting, participation in a hunting skills trail, a live fire exercise (using archery equipment), practical tree stand safety demonstration, discussion on game dressing, processing and preparation, review of regulations and a final exam (score at least 75% to pass). The Field Course is completed in one day (min. 4 hours). The course teaches participants to: Be SAFE (muzzle control, firearm loading/unloading, transportation, handling, zones of fire, etc.) Be LEGAL (hunting rules and regulations) Take a GOOD SHOT (practice, shot placement, projectile performance, etc.) RECOVER GAME (blood trailing, field dressing, etc.) After registering for this Field Course, register and complete the Online Hunter Education Course at TPWD or NRA.
